From the Office of Sponsored Programs

In National Institutes of Health (NIH) Notice NOT-OD-14-043 regarding the Federal Budget Continuing Resolution, information was also included noting the salary cap (limitation) had increased to $181,500 for 12 month appointments. This limit is tied to Executive Level II of the Federal Pay Scale. This increase was effective 1/12/14. Please use this new limit on all NIH proposals, as appropriate.

Reminder: The base maximum is lower for 9 month employees. Also, this base determines the rate, rather than the total amount that can be charged to a project for an individual’s salary.
• 12 month appointments - increase means the rate is capped using a $181,500, 12 month base salary
• 9 month appointments - increase means the rate is capped using a $136,125, 9 month base salary
